Tanggung Jawab
- Conduct innovative research in AI and machine learning applications for sustainability
- Design, develop, and implement algorithms and systems for environmental monitoring and smart solutions
- Collaborate with cross-functional teams to integrate research findings into practical applications
- Document research findings and contribute to academic publications and patents
- Participate in grant writing and project management activities
- Maintain and optimize existing research systems and infrastructure
- Stay updated with the latest advancements in AI, machine learning, and sustainability technologies
Kualifikasi
- Bachelor's or Master's degree in Computer Science, Electrical Engineering, or related field
- Strong programming skills in Python, C++, or relevant languages
- Experience with machine learning frameworks such as TensorFlow, PyTorch, or scikit-learn
- Knowledge of embedded systems, IoT, or robotics is advantageous
- Strong analytical and problem-solving abilities
- Excellent written and verbal communication skills
- Ability to work independently and collaboratively in a team environment
